教育背景

美国科罗拉多大学Boulder分校,机械工程,博士,2013 南京大学,环境科学,硕士,2010 南京大学,环境科学,学士,2007

工作经历

南京信息工程大学,环境科学与工程学院,2017.11~现在博士后,美国环保局,北卡三角研究园,2015.10~2017.09;博士后,美国弗吉尼亚理工大学,2014.07~2015.07;Research Associate,美国科罗拉多大学Boulder分校,2014.02~2014.07
